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70809567 453271 12519922 993441400
28974068 3190638667
28974068 3190638667
3701 93961 25936
All about undefined
Interested in learning more?
28974068 3190638667
3701 93961 25936
See more
48 56082 5444
4720794656 534746 83680
See more
855906696 68778701675 00
44 3393271 64946 30710 9212245875
See more